13.06.2013 Larve gefunden an Pinus cembra im eigenen Garten, verpuppt am 18.06.2013, geschlüpft am 01.07.2013

But I often have failures in breeding of sawflies. :rolleyes:
I also have often failures. But since I started with breeding sawflies a few years ago, more often I get imagos from univoltien species. To have enough patience is a challenge. And when some species come through the winter succesfully, I am more confident that the conditions for other overlaying cocons is good as well. It is a process of try and error.
